If practice is any indication, Arkansas quarterback Brandon Allen is expected to play on Friday against Missouri, according to head coach Bret Bielema.

Allen suffered a muscle tissue injury last week after taking a knee to the lower back against Ole Miss. He didn’t return and was replaced by younger brother Austin Allen.

Entering the final week of the season, the Razorbacks listed Allen as day-to-day, saying Austin Allen would be ready to play if Brandon couldn’t go.

Bielema said on the SEC coaches teleconference on Wednesday that Allen had progressed, and that all signs were pointing to the junior being ready to play against the Tigers.
